Re:super bowl treats - 2008/01/29 19:45 This is a throw-back to one of Atlanta's most embarassing moments: SuperBowl XXXIII. DIRTY BIRD RICE! Love it and still have it at least once a month. I have the original recipe for it, but a simpler version is to buy Zatarain's Dirty Rice and, instead of using browned ground beef as the box instructs, I brown a package of Jimmy Dean mild sausage. The sausage adds quite a nice little kick!

Also, when it's our turn to host the SB party, I HAVE to make Banana's Foster - it just goes with the dirty rice. Seems I always walk back into the kitchen just when a couple of the guys are sticking their fingers in the pan to get that last drop of sauce! Too funny!
